The study behind this is a April 2025 PNAS paper (Yoon et al.) using 81 monozygotic twin pairs discordant for MS. Fecal analysis found 51 differing taxa (mostly Firmicutes enriched in MS twins). They then took ileal samples from 4 pairs and transplanted into germ-free transgenic mice prone to MS-like EAE. MS-derived microbiota triggered EAE in ~60-65% of mice (vs. ~10-20% for healthy twins), with gut inflammation, Th17 shifts, and demyelination. Two low-abundance Lachnospiraceae—Eisenbergiella tayi and Lachnoclostridium—bloomed in sick mice and are implicated as triggers. Certainty: Solid proof-of-concept for a functional role in susceptible models (stronger than correlation alone), but limited by small transplant cohort (n=4 human pairs, ~37 mice) and mouse-human differences. Not "cracked the code"—no human causality proven yet, no large trials. Opens doors for targeted microbiome therapies. Full paper: pnas.org/doi/10.1073/pn…
